When choosing an anti-riot suit, mobility and flexibility should be a primary focus. Riot gear must enable quick movement without compromising safety. According to a report by the International Protective Equipment Association, 78% of law enforcement personnel reported that mobility limitations hindered their response effectiveness in stressful situations. This statistic highlights the critical interplay between protection and agility. Gear that restricts movement can lead to slower reactions during confrontations, which can escalate tensions.
Consider the weight distribution of the suit. A well-designed suit should balance protection without burdening the wearer. Studies show that suits weighing over 15 pounds can significantly impact endurance and mobility. Officers have noted that suits that allow greater freedom of movement enhance situational awareness. Many professionals recommend gear with articulated joints and lightweight materials for improved mobility.
Additionally, it's essential to assess how the gear performs in various conditions. Some designs may provide adequate protection but fail to adapt to sudden movements or rapid re-positioning, creating potential vulnerabilities. An analysis of user feedback can reveal common issues, such as restricted arm movement or limited visibility. These factors are crucial for ensuring that the suit not only protects but also allows for effective action when needed most.
When selecting an anti-riot suit, understanding legal and safety standards is crucial. Compliance with national and local regulations ensures that the suit protects the wearer while meeting legal requirements. For example, the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) provides guidelines on the materials and construction of protective gear. It’s essential to know these specifications.
Different countries have varying safety standards. For instance, in Europe, EN 14058 defines the performance requirements for protective clothing. These documents offer valuable insights into what to look for in an anti-riot suit. A suit that meets these standards is more likely to withstand projectiles and chemical agents while allowing for mobility.
Invest in a suit that has undergone rigorous testing. The best suits have certifications indicating compliance with safety standards.
